A former pastor from Cumberland County, Pennsylvania, Stephen Melton, has pleaded guilty to charges of patronizing prostitutes. Melton, who served at Big Spring Presbyterian Church in Newville, admitted to engaging in sexual activities at GL Massage in Carlisle multiple times a week. His actions were uncovered as part of “Closed-2-Trafficking,” a human trafficking investigation conducted by the Cumberland County Human Trafficking Task Force.
Melton’s visits to the massage parlor began in April 2023 and continued for over a year. According to court records, he was aware that the women at the establishment might be victims of trafficking but continued to visit.
